A vibrant rural community in which to live, work and relax, the Town of Athabasca is nestled in the picturesque Athabasca River valley, just 150 km north of Edmonton on Highway 2.

As the health, education, shopping, and service centre for the region, the Town of Athabasca and surrounding area offer something for just about everyone--nature lovers, cottagers, campers, fishermen, hunters, golf enthusiasts, history buffs, retirees, business entrepreneurs, and those seeking the pace of a small town and a rural lifestyle.

Between the years 1880 and 1914, Athabasca Landing, as the town was then called, became known as the "Gateway to the North," a jumping off point for the Peace and Athabasca trading rivers flowing to the Arctic. Today, the Town is the modern gateway to the new north country, its economic prospects, natural resource industries, tourism opportunities, natural beauty, and lifestyle choices.
